متن کاملA Demonstration using Low-kt Fatigue Specimens of a Method for Predicting the Fatigue Behaviour of Corroded Aircraft Components
Corrosion is well known to reduce the structural integrity of aluminium alloy aircraft components. In addition, it can cause early fatigue failures in components in which fatigue is not considered to be a life limiting factor. متن کاملNear-threshold fatigue: a review
Interest in extending the high cycle fatigue life of structures has increased in the last decade of the 20th century. Since a long fatigue life depends on keeping cyclic loads near or below the fatigue threshold, understanding near-threshold behavior is now all the more important.
